Future works

Our micrometer-sized DNA ciliate has a capacity for possessing many nano-devices.
If we modify the material of the DNA ciliate body (polystyrene beads) to liposome, we can put nano-devices not only on the surface but also inside the body of the DNA ciliate.
Trough this change, DNA ciliate will be a highly functional molecular robot where many nano-devices are cooperating. As an example of the function, DNA ciliate can carry many nanometer-sized devices at a time. We opened the door functional molecular robot.
